Diplomatic Dance Pays Off
Chinese Foreign Minister Wang Yiโs Jakarta visit โ following President-elect Prabowo Subiantoโs recent Beijing trip โ highlights โopen channelsโ diplomacy at work. As Asia-Pacific tensions simmer, both nations emphasized dialogue through their High-Level Cooperation Mechanism. ๐ค
High-Speed Economic Dreams
President Joko Widodo pushed for expanded Chinese market access and agricultural know-how sharing during talks. The game-changing Jakarta-Bandung bullet train ๐ (2+ million riders since launch!) has Jakarta eyeing extensions to Surabaya and a transport network for its new capital. ๐ก
No Decoupling Here
Despite global economic headwinds, Indonesia remains committed to collaboration over competition with China. Wang Yi reaffirmed smoother trade flows, while Indonesia keeps its markets open โ a win-win for tech transfers and raw material access. ๐
